Practising with the public: Special events training exercises for the 21st century
Ian Becking1, Lindsey Kirby-McGregor2
1Director of Operations, Calian Emergency Management.
Abstract:
Using the example of a large exercise programme developed by the government of Canada in preparation for several large special events in 2010, this article provides an argument as well as recommended practical strategies for incorporating a realistic simulated public response to an emergency event, to be utilised by both government organisations and the private sector.
